Research shows that Hip-Hop has surpassed Rock as the most consumed genre

For the first time, rock music is not the most consumed genre in the United States

Nielsen released its annual report on the music and genres most consumed by Americans in 2017, and for the first time, Hip-Hop surpassed Rock.

According to Nielsen, eight of the ten most listened-to artists of the year were Hip-Hop, with the remaining two being Pop. The company tracks album sales and streaming figures and shows that services like Spotify and Apple Music increased their activity by 59%.

Regarding the rock charts, Metallica leads the Top 5 Artists and occupies third place on the list of best-selling albums.

In terms of best-selling songs, Rock was left aside, with only Imagine Dragons and Twenty One Pilots, both in the Pop Rock/Indie Rock category.
